Mode of Action
Flutriafol functions primarily through systemic action, which means it is absorbed by plant roots and translocated throughout the plant tissue. This characteristic allows for effective control of diseases that might not be easily accessible from the exterior. It works by inhibiting the biosynthesis of ergosterol, a crucial component of fungal cell membranes. This disruption compromises the structural integrity of the fungus, leading to its eventual demise. As a result, crops treated with Flutriafol can be protected from various fungal infections, including those caused by species in the Fusarium, Rhizoctonia, and Septoria genera.
Broad Spectrum of Activity
One of the standout features of Flutriafol 25% SC is its broad spectrum of activity. It is effective against many foliar and soil-borne fungi, which makes it suitable for use in various agricultural settings. Commonly treated crops include cereals, oilseeds, and other high-value crops. By employing this fungicide, farmers can enhance crop health and yield, ensuring a robust response against diseases that can lead to significant economic losses.
Application Guidelines
When using Flutriafol 25% SC, it is crucial to adhere strictly to the manufacturer's guidelines regarding dosage and timing of application for optimal results. Typically, fungicide application should occur at the first sign of pathogen infection or during periods of high disease pressure. This proactive approach can help mitigate the risk of widespread infection. Additionally, the formulation is designed to be mixed with water, making it convenient for use with standard spraying equipment. It is essential to ensure even coverage of the foliage to maximize the effectiveness of the treatment.
Environmental and Safety Considerations
While Flutriafol 25% SC is an effective tool for disease management, it is imperative to consider environmental and safety aspects associated with its use. Users must adhere to all safety guidelines, including the use of personal protective equipment (PPE) during application to minimize exposure. Furthermore, farmers should follow recommended pre-harvest intervals to ensure that residues do not exceed established safety limits.
To minimize the impact on non-target organisms, including beneficial insects and neighboring ecosystems, it is advisable to employ integrated pest management strategies. These strategies may include crop rotation, selective use of fungicides, and biological controls, thus promoting long-term agricultural sustainability.
